The Popular Party (PP) has formally requested that the Spanish government take urgent diplomatic action to address irregular migration in Ceuta. The party’s demands include the implementation of measures to prevent the city from becoming a permanent center for temporary stay of immigrants (CETI) or a Spanish equivalent to Lampedusa, while also seeking the return of individuals who entered the territory irregularly.
